Heres mine.....mods include : mx fuel filter/clear line, carbon fiber reeds, 3mm reedblock spacer, ported reed cage, ported stock carb, ported v-stack to match carb, air filter, 1.4 clutch springs,
triple taper carb needle, adjustable main jet, NGK bm7a @.030, billet footpegs, Tektro 2-finger brake levers, custom anti-vibration kit, gas cap vent hose, Topeak Panoram wireless speedo, and I've got a pair of Lockhart Philips bar ends/sliders on their way.
